The cab has been designed to produce comfortable working conditions for the operator with all the windows closed. Fresh air can be brought in from outside the cab or the heated or cooled air within the cab can be recirculated.

The air conditioning system is operated with the following controls:

Blower control knob operates the four-speed blower fan. Turn the knob counterclockwise to switch off the fan.

NOTE: When the air conditioning system is switched on and fan switch is off, fan will operate at fan speed (1).

Air conditioner control knob is used to adjust the desired temperature. Turn the knob counterclockwise to switch off and clockwise to cool the air. Always turn off when not in use.

Heat control knob is used to adjust the heat delivered. Turn the knob counterclockwise to switch off and clockwise to heat the air. Full heat output will only be available when the engine has reached full operating temperature.


Air Recirculation Control

Move air recirculation control up toward (A) (close) to maximize fresh air into the cab. Moving the air recirculation control down toward (B) (open) will recirculate the air in the cab. The recirculated air will pass through the vents (C), the air filter and back into the blower.

Move air recirculation control up toward (A) (close) to obtain fresh air from outside the cab that gives the maximum cooling effect with the air conditioning off.


Air Flow Louvers

Fresh air entering the cab from the outside passes through the air filter, blower, heater and air conditioner evaporator. It is blown through a set of four adjustable louvers (A) above the windshield.

CAUTION: The cab air filter is designed to remove dust from the air but may not exclude chemical vapor. Follow the chemical manufacturer's directions regarding protection from hazardous chemicals.


Cold Weather Operation

Open the air recirculation control (A) to recirculate air that has already been heated. This gives the maximum heating effect.

It will be necessary to adjust the opening of the various louvers (B) and (C) to balance the heat output between the windshield and rear window.

To move large quantities of heat to the floor, open the left-hand and right-hand louvers in row (B) and close or partially close the others. Set the blower control (D) to full speed.

Defrosting the Windshield

Close the air recirculation control (E) to remove the humidity in the cab. When clear, open the air recirculation control to recirculate air that has already been heated. Open and direct the louvers (B) and (C) to the windshield. Set the blower control (D) to maximum.

Dusty Conditions

Close the air recirculation control (E) and run the blower on maximum to pressurize the air in the cab.


Air Conditioning Operation

Operating the System

Make sure that all doors, windows, and the roof hatch are closed.

Make sure that the heater control (1) is turned off.

With the engine running, turn on the air conditioner temperature control (2).

Turn on the blower control (3) to mid speed.

Fully open the air recirculation control (4) by moving left. This will recirculate the air that has been already cooled to give the best cooling effect.

Open and adjust the louvers (5) to obtain the best cooling for the ambient temperature and humidity. Lower blower speeds result in cooler air.

When the desired temperature has been obtained, adjust the blower speed and temperature control to maintain the cooling level. If problems are experienced with the system, immediately inspect for a clogged condenser in front of the engine radiator.

IMPORTANT: Switch on the air conditioning system for approximately 20 minutes every month, even in the cooler seasons. This lubricates the moving parts of the system, e.g. the compressor, and prevents loss of refrigerant.

If the blower stops working, set the fan control knob to position 4 and wait at least 1 minute, to allow the fan resistor to cool down. Then restart the blower by switching the control knob to any intermediate position (1 / 2 / 3). If the problem persists, contact your authorized dealer.
